Watches & Watch Accessories

Alongside our flagship auction The Luxury Watch Sale, we also run a Watches & Watch Accessories auction, which has been dubbed 'A great place for new collectors to build up a collection' (Forbes, 2012).

Brands such as Breitling, Longines, and Tag Heuer feature regularly, alongside other interesting and unusual watches. This timed, online auction is a treasure trove for those who enjoy restoring and repairing watches. With watch parts, tools and boxes on offer, there is plenty to appeal whatever your level of interest, from a budding horology enthusiast to a professional watch repairer.

We host physical viewings and valuations at our Birmingham office and by using video conferencing technology, we are also able to offer virtual viewings and virtual valuations.

We offer free worldwide shipping for items bought in this auction (subject to terms).

How can I bid on a watch?
Bidding at Fellows is simple. All you need to do is create an account and fill in the required information. You will then need to 'Register to bid' for a specific auction. You may need to provide some extra information to be approved. Once approved you can bid on a lot and check on your bid status in the My Fellows section of your account.
